Abstract

1473566 Measuring fluid flow-rate electrically F LLI SANDRETTO SAS 15 July 1974 [3 Jan 1974] 31195/74 Heading G1N [Also in Division G3] In a control arrangement for regulating the volume flow-rate of hydraulic fluid in a hydraulic circuit of injection moulding machines, (see heading G3R), the flow-rate is measured by a transducer as shown Fig. 2. The transducer comprises a hydraulic motor, gears 27 of which are rotated by fluid flowing in a pipe 4. Movement of the gear teeth past a pin 30 of magnetic material in a magnetic circuit, including a core 33 carrying a D.C. energized primary winding 36, varies the reluctance of the circuit. This results in a series of pulses from a secondary winding 37, the frequency of which is a function of the fluid flow-rate.
